“Before you buy, carefully consider your lawn size and the type of debris you typically deal with. If you need to tackle large areas quickly, a tow-behind model is your best bet. If smaller, more maneuverable cleanup is your top concern, invest in a push sweeper with a good collection capacity. Always double-check the product listing for your specific yard conditions and confirm compatibility with your existing mower or tractor to avoid compatibility issues.”

What is the difference between a push sweeper and a tow-behind sweeper?
A push sweeper is manually operated, offering more control for smaller or intricate yards. A tow-behind sweeper attaches to a riding mower or ATV, making it ideal for covering large areas quickly.
